Focusing on the business implications of green innovation, this book describes the sheer impact, spread, and opportunities arising every day, and how business leaders can implement green innovative practices today to realize tangible as well as intangible business advantages in the future.

Autorenporträt
Ravindra Sharma, PhD. is an Assistant Professor at the Himalayan School of Management Studies in Swami Rama Himalayan University, Dehradun, India. He earned his Ph.D. in Management from Uttarakhand Technical University, India, and holds master's degrees in business administration (MBA) and computer applications (MCA). He also qualified for the University Grant Commission National Eligibility Test in Management (UGC-NET). Dr. Sharma has more than 16 years of corporate and academic experience and has conducted many faculty development programs for national and international audiences. He has published research papers in many refereed journals and has published books and chapters in the area of employer branding, HR 4.0, Internet of Things (IoT), Entrepreneurial Innovations and Artificial Intelligence (AI) with many reputed publishers. He has also presented research papers at national and international conferences and has been honored as a session chair and keynote speaker at international conferences at various universities. His research interests include employer branding, entrepreneurship, Industry 4.0, data analytics, artificial intelligence, talent management and business innovations. Geeta Rana, PhD. is an Associate Professor at the Himalayan School of Management Studies in Swami Rama Himalayan University, Jolly Grant, Dehradun, India. She earned her Ph.D. from the Indian Institute of Technology (IIT, Roorkee) in Management and has earned certification in HR Analytics from the Indian Institute of Management Rohtak (IIMR). She is engaged in teaching, research, and consultancy assignments and has more than 17 years of experience in teaching and in handling various administrative as well as academic positions. Dr. Rana has to her credit over 50 papers published in refereed journals by publishers of repute and has also presented several research papers at national and international conferences. Dr. Rana has contributed several chapters in different books and has conducted and attended various workshops, FDPs, and MDPs. She is a recipient of many awards and her research interests include Data Analytics, Human Resource Management 4.0, Knowledge Management, Managerial Effectiveness, Justice, Values, Employer Branding, and Innovation. Shivani Agarwal, PhD. is an Associate Professor at Galgotias University, Greater Noida, India. She has earned her PhD from Indian Institute of Technology (IIT, Roorkee) in Management. She has completed the executive programme in HR Analytics from IIM Ahmedabad. She is engaged in teaching, research, and consultancy assignments. She has more than 13 years of experience in teaching and in handling various administrative positions. She also presented several research papers at national and international conferences. Dr. Agarwal has contributed chapters to different books published by Taylor and Francis, Springer and IGI Global. She has conducted and attended various workshops, FDPs and MDPs. She is the Book Series Editor of Information Technology, Management & Operations Research Practices, CRC Press, Taylor & Francis Group, USA. She is a guest editor with IGI-Global, USA. Her research interests include Quality of Work life, Trust, Subjective well-being, knowledge management, Employer Branding innovation and human resource management.
